Have you ever wanted to take the plunge into the ocean on a summer's day and try Surfing? Most people's response is that it looks way too hard, but Go Ride a Wave makes it easy and accessible to everyone. Lessons are run mostly at waist deep water, using specially designed soft foam boards and over 80% of participants get to stand up (even if only for a short time) in their first lesson.
Go Ride a Wave has been teaching Surfing for almost 25 years and their expert, qualified instructors not only teach you the basics, they make it an experience hard to forget. Full-length wetsuits, boards and instruction for two hours are all provided to help you look cool! Classes are run in Anglesea, Torquay, Ocean Grove and Lorne.
Sit on Top Kayaks
Go Ride a Wave also offers two hour fun sessions on sit on top kayaks in the surf. Learn in sheltered locations like Point Roadknight and Cosy Corner with small waves where it is easy and fun for people getting started. Bounce over the waves on the way out and surf them in on either single or double sit on top kayaks. No prior experience is needed and the best quality kayaks, equipment and instructors are used.
